Chelsea: £70m star wants 'dream move' to Stamford Bridge

Chelsea are set for a crucial week in their pursuit of Leicester City defender Wesley Fofana, according to Daily Star journalist Paul Brown.

Fofana is the Blues’ primary centre-back target this summer, although they saw their latest bid rejected and are yet to meet Leicester’s asking price.

Having seen their opening two offers knocked back, Chelsea launched a third, two days after Fofana was left out of the Leicester squad for their game with Southampton as he was not in the right ‘frame of mind’ to play.

But the Midlands outfit once again turned down the bid, which was around £70m in total, with £60m up front and £10m in add-ons.

Leicester are looking for around £85m, which would be a world record fee for a defender, but Chelsea are yet to front up the required cash.

Fofana didn’t feature in their Carabao Cup game at Stockport on Tuesday and manager Brendan Rodgers revealed that he’s currently training with the Under-23s after skipping a session last week.

Rodgers also said that he wants the situation resolved as quickly as possible, with Leicester struggling on the pitch following just one point from their opening three Premier League games.

And Brown reckons the coming days could be key for Chelsea and wouldn’t be shocked to see the Blues look elsewhere in a bid to make Leicester blink first.

He told GIVEMESPORT: “I think it’s a crucial week for Fofana. Don’t be surprised if Chelsea approach another defender or two, even if that’s a negotiating tactic to put a bit of pressure on.

“It’s pretty clear Fofana wants to go to Chelsea, he apparently sees it as a dream move.”
